In an ever-changing, increasingly digital world, copyright infringement has become a big issue for photographers looking to appease their clients, but at the same time maintain a profitable business for themselves. Image theft has become easier for clients who are digital- or web-savvy, and illegally scanning proofs is another vehicle some clients may use to get more than they paid for. That's why our January Peer2Peer tackled this problem head on and asked our readers how they have remedied illicit usage of their images. Our survey was sent out on December 10, 2007, and ran for one week; with over 800 respondents, more than half of our readers (69.3) answered that they are concerned with their intellectual property's security.
